Simplified Explanation

- The patent application is for an access network node, user equipment, network function node, and control method that can steer a user equipment (UE) in connected mode. - The control method involves receiving network slice information from a network function node for mobility management. - The network slice information is different from the network slice information being used for a Protocol Data Unit (PDU) session with the UE. - If the second network slice information is not available in the first cell, a redirection procedure is performed to move the UE from a first cell to a second cell that supports one of the first network slice information. - The purpose of this innovation is to enable the access network to steer the UE to a different cell that supports a specific network slice, allowing for more efficient network management and improved user experience.


Original Abstract Submitted

An object of the present disclosure is to provide an access network node, a user equipment, a network function node and a control method capable of steering a UE in connected mode. In one example aspect, a control method for an access network node includes: receiving, from a network function node for mobility management, at least one first network slice information, each of which is different from a second network slice information being used for a Protocol Data Unit, PDU, session with a user equipment, UE; and performing a redirection procedure for the UE from a first cell to a second cell which supports one of the at least one first network slice information in a case where the second network slice information is not available in the first cell.
